CaBe₂Re is an experimental ceramic compound combining calcium, beryllium, and rhenium elements. This material belongs to the family of complex metal-bearing ceramics and remains primarily in research and development, with limited commercial production; its potential lies in high-temperature applications where the combination of beryllium's low density and rhenium's exceptional refractory properties could offer advantages in demanding aerospace or specialized industrial environments. The material's viability depends on balancing the toxicity concerns associated with beryllium processing against performance gains in extreme-temperature or high-stress service conditions.
